From 1 January 2026, some Visa Application Centre service fees will rise in India and in 25 other countries. This is not a change to New Zealand\u2019s visa rules \u2014 it is a change to the extra service charge that some third-party centres collect when they help you lodge your application.<\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/www.immigration.govt.nz\/about-us\/news-centre\/vac-service-fee-increase-3\/?utm_source=chatgpt.com\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u00a0<\/span><\/a><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">I know fee changes feel personal \u2014 you plan a trip, pay for exams, or save to study. Below I explain clearly what is changing, why it matters, and practical steps you can take so nothing surprises you.<\/span><\/p>\n<h2><b>What exactly is changing?<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">A Visa Application Centre (often called a VAC) is a private or partner centre that helps you lodge your New Zealand visa application. VACs take documents, scan passports, collect <\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/en.wikipedia.org\/wiki\/Biometrics\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><b>Biometrics<\/b><\/a><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">, and may offer courier returns or other services. The fee that a VAC charges for these services is separate from the fee you pay to Immigration New Zealand for the visa decision. What is changing is the VAC service fee in certain countries \u2014 the amount the centre charges for its help.<\/span><\/p>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">This change starts on 1 January 2026. If you go to a VAC after that date, expect to pay a slightly higher service fee at the counter or when you book an appointment.<\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/www.immigration.govt.nz\/about-us\/news-centre\/vac-service-fee-increase-3\/?utm_source=chatgpt.com\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u00a0<\/span><\/a><\/p>\n<h2><b>Which countries are affected?<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Immigration New Zealand has named 26 countries and territories where VAC service fees will go up. The list includes India along with places across Asia, the Pacific, Africa, Europe, and North America. Because each country\u2019s VAC runs different services, the exact increase will vary by country and by the type of service you use. Always check the official Immigration New Zealand page or your local VAC website for the precise list and details.<\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/www.immigration.govt.nz\/about-us\/news-centre\/vac-service-fee-increase-3\/?utm_source=chatgpt.com\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u00a0<\/span><\/a><\/p>\n<h2><b>Who runs these centres in India?<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">In India, VFS Global is the official partner that runs many New Zealand Visa Application Centre locations. VFS Global shows the current VAC service fee and options for booking and payments on its site. If you plan to apply from India, check the VFS New Zealand page so you know the current service fees and how they will change from January 2026.<\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/visa.vfsglobal.com\/ind\/en\/nzl?utm_source=chatgpt.com\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u00a0<\/span><\/a><\/p>\n<h2><b>Why are fees going up?<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">Immigration New Zealand says the fee increase is needed because VAC operators face higher costs. Things like staff wages, rent, equipment, and inflation mean the centres need to raise their service charge to keep working safely and smoothly. This is a financial and operational reason \u2014 it is not a change in who can get a visa or how Immigration New Zealand decides applications.<\/span><a href=\"https:\/\/www.immigration.govt.nz\/about-us\/news-centre\/vac-service-fee-increase-3\/?utm_source=chatgpt.com\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">\u00a0<\/span><\/a><\/p>\n<h2><b>How much more will it cost me?<\/b><\/h2>\n<p><span style=\"font-weight: 400;\">There is no single global number. Each Visa Application Centre sets its service charge by country and by the services you choose \u2014 for example, simple document submission is different from biometrics, and courier return costs extra. That means the exact amount depends on where you apply and what you ask the VAC to do.
